Historical Context

Throughout history, human societies have developed unique customs, traditions, languages, art forms, and belief systems that reflect their values, beliefs, and experiences. From the ancient civilizations of Mesopotamia and Egypt to the classical cultures of Greece and Rome, from the medieval kingdoms of Europe to the dynasties of China and India, every culture has left its mark on the world.

Understanding the historical context of cultural diversity is crucial for appreciating the contributions of different civilizations to the global tapestry of human experience. By studying the interactions, exchanges, and conflicts between diverse cultures over time, we can trace the evolution of ideas, technologies, and artistic expressions that have shaped our world today.

Current State

In the modern era, globalization has accelerated the flow of people, goods, and ideas across national borders, creating a more interconnected and interdependent world. As a result, cultural diversity has become more visible and accessible than ever before, with diverse cuisines, music, fashion, and art forms influencing popular culture on a global scale.

However, despite the progress made in promoting cultural diversity and inclusivity, challenges remain. Discrimination, xenophobia, and cultural appropriation continue to undermine efforts to celebrate diversity and foster understanding between different groups. It is essential for individuals, organizations, and governments to work together to promote respect, tolerance, and equality for all cultures.
